AI Contract Overview
The contract involves the formulation and manufacturing of a high-solids, low-VOC polyurethane coating specifically designed for aircraft applications, requiring strict adherence to MIL-PRF-85285 and QPL-85285-7 specifications. The coating must meet rigorous performance standards for durability, chemical resistance, and environmental compliance, ensuring suitability for military aviation use while minimizing volatile organic compound emissions. The work is scoped as a subcontract under the NAICS code 325510, indicating focus on paint and coating manufacturing, and is procured by the Defense Logistics Agency on behalf of the Department of Defense. The solicitation was posted on July 22, 2026, with a firm response deadline of July 28, 2026, indicating a tightly paced procurement cycle. The place of performance and point of contact details are not specified, but the work is expected to align with federal defense manufacturing requirements. Interested parties must submit proposals through the DIBBS portal, and success will require demonstrated capability in producing coatings that satisfy military-grade technical and environmental benchmarks without reliance on traditional high-VOC formulations.
